OPERATION

Loading Nailer

To load your nailer:

1.

Disconnect the air supply from the
nailer!

2.

Flip the magazine latch in the direc-
tion shown in

Figure 1

.

3.

Pull back the magazine cover until it
stops.

4.

Point the nailer down and insert a
stick of nails into the magazine as
shown in

Figure 2

. Make sure the

pointed ends of the nails rest in the
slot at the bottom of the magazine.

Figure 1.

Releasing magazine latch.

Figure 2.

Loading brad nails into nailer.

5.

Push the magazine cover forward
until the magazine latch locks in
place.

Single/Bump Fire Mode

The Model G6048 is equipped with a sin-
gle/bump fire trigger.

To select single or bump fire operation:

1.

Disconnect the air supply from the
nailer!

2.

Locate the hex nut that secures the
safety yoke mechanism to the trigger
housing. See

Figure 3

.

3.

To select

Single Fire

mode, tighten

the hex nut completely.

4.

To select

Bump Fire

mode, unthread

the hex nut at least two full turns.
